Loot Crate has announced a new Star Trek crate powered by QMx.
https://www.lootcrat...star-trek-crate

The first one says it come with a figure, which makes me wonder if theyre making a mini masters line of Trek figures like the Firefly ones?

If you order all 6, you also get the QMx metal refit that was shown a couple years back.

Im tempted to subscribe to one to see what its like, but cant justify all 6. I just hope the refit becomes available normally at some point.

When you say burned... do you mean because there wasn't anything you liked... or because the value really wasn't what they promised?  Are those are the same thing?

A little of both. Most of the stuff is pretty cheap, there's usually one or two good items. Best example I can think of is they advertised a box as having a special Ghostbusters item, it turned out to be a paper bookmark. I will say the QMx stuff is fairly decent, I got a BTTF hover board that's pretty nice although I don't feel like the box as a whole is ever worth the total price.
